צַיִד
tsayid(tsah'-yid)
“the chase; also game (thus taken); (generally) lunch (especially for a journey)”
19 occurrencesOld TestamentUncommon Word
Definition
Strong’s Definition
the chase; also game (thus taken); (generally) lunch (especially for a journey)
Translated in KJV as
[idiom] catchethfood[idiom] hunter(that which he took in) huntingvenisonvictuals.
Etymology
from a form of H6679 (צוּד) and meaning the same;
